What is the role of Information Systems in preventing fraud
What is the role of Information Systems in preventing fraud or unethical behavior in a company? Discuss If a company’s manufacturing system increased production based on the fraudulent sales in the previous quarter! Can the computer system provide transparency to track back unethical sales?
Solution
Fraud is a wrong doing, a deception. It is illegal as well as unethical.
Information systems helps in developing fraud risk assessment. This assesment helps in determining potential threats relevant to an organization with the use of algorithms and softwares.
Information systems can be used for surveillance, utilization review and detection of fraud.
A manufacturing company\'s reporting of fraudulent sales can be easily detected by the presence of a good information system. Extra units of goods are being produced to match the over-reported sales. This will cause an increase in inventory and will be detected by the accounting software, while doing the valuation of closing inventory.
Another method where fraud in sales can be detected - IT system can put in place RFID tags on all goods produced and then sold. This way it can track the movement of goods produced and sold on a real time basis. Any over reporting of sales will easily be recorded in the server, as the goods are not being sold actually, but are just a fictional record in the accounting books.
